Striped yellow means passing using the oncoming lane is allowed and if it's solid on one side but other is stripes like just before that, stripe can pass but solid can't. Continuing that rule, both being solid means no crossing it. And he blurs the speed to reduce legal issues and it might be used as evidence should anything happen.
